logo

ジュリア変数名にグリーク文字と添え字を書く方法 📂ジュリア

ジュリア変数名にグリーク文字と添え字を書く方法

概要

ジュリアでは、変数名にユニコード(UTF-8)を許可している。だから、ギリシャ文字はもちろん、上付き文字、下付き文字、さらには韓国語や絵文字まで使える。わざわざ使う必要はないが、次のような奇妙なコードもちゃんと動く。

julia> α₁ = 2
2

julia> α₂ = 1
1

julia> println(α₁ \ast\ α₂)
2

julia> 사인(t) = sin(t)
사인 (generic function with 1 method)

julia> 😂 = 1:20
1:20

julia> 사인.(😂)
20-element Array{Float64,1}:
  0.8414709848078965
  0.9092974268256817
  ⋮
  0.14987720966295234
  0.9129452507276277

ギリシャ文字

alpha

texで使うギリシャ文字を全部、上のような方法で使える。

上付き文字、下付き文字

script

上付き文字と下付き文字は\_\^の後に数字を入力して使う。あまりに小さすぎてよく使われないが、ギリシャ文字や英語、括弧も使える。

絵文字

emoji

絵文字は他のエディタと同じようにwindow + .(cmd + コンマ)を押して入力できる。